How does solar power work?

Solar power works by harnessing the energy from the sun through photovoltaic cells, commonly known as solar panels. These panels are made up of semiconductor materials that absorb sunlight and convert it into direct current (DC) electricity. When sunlight hits the solar panels, the photons in the light excite electrons in the semiconductor material, creating an electric current. This generated electricity can then be used to power homes, businesses, and other electrical devices directly or stored in batteries for later use. In essence, solar power provides a clean and sustainable energy solution by utilizing the abundant and renewable resource of sunlight to generate electricity without producing harmful emissions or depleting finite resources.

How does hydropower generate electricity?

Hydropower generates electricity by harnessing the energy of flowing water to drive turbines connected to generators. When water flows through a dam or a river, it accumulates potential energy due to its elevation. This water is then channeled through pipes or tunnels towards turbines, causing them to spin. The spinning motion of the turbines converts the kinetic energy of the moving water into mechanical energy, which in turn drives the generators to produce electricity. Hydropower is a clean and renewable source of energy that plays a significant role in meeting global electricity demands while minimizing greenhouse gas emissions and environmental impact.

Renewable energy sources are crucial in the transition towards a more sustainable and environmentally friendly future. Let’s delve into two prominent types of renewable energy:

Solar Energy

Solar energy harnesses the power of sunlight to generate electricity through photovoltaic cells. These cells convert sunlight into direct current (DC) electricity, which is then transformed into alternating current (AC) electricity for use in homes, businesses, and industries. Solar panels can be installed on rooftops or in solar farms to capture sunlight efficiently.

Wind Energy

Wind energy utilizes the kinetic energy of moving air to produce electricity through wind turbines. As the blades of a wind turbine rotate, they drive a generator that converts mechanical energy into electrical power. Wind farms, often located in windy regions or offshore areas, can generate significant amounts of clean electricity to power communities and reduce reliance on fossil fuels.

Both solar and wind energy offer sustainable alternatives to traditional fossil fuels, helping mitigate climate change and reduce carbon emissions. Embracing these renewable energy sources is essential for creating a greener and more resilient energy infrastructure for future generations.

What are the two 2 main types of non renewable energy resources?

Non-renewable energy resources are finite sources of energy that cannot be replenished within a human lifetime. The two main types of non-renewable energy resources are fossil fuels and nuclear energy. Fossil fuels, such as coal, oil, and natural gas, are formed from the remains of ancient plants and animals over millions of years. These fuels are burned to generate electricity and power vehicles, but their combustion releases greenhouse gases and contributes to climate change. Nuclear energy, on the other hand, is produced through nuclear fission reactions in uranium or plutonium atoms. While nuclear power plants do not emit greenhouse gases during operation, they pose challenges related to radioactive waste disposal and safety concerns. Both non-renewable energy sources have significant environmental impacts and highlight the importance of transitioning towards cleaner and sustainable renewable energy alternatives.
